Real-time Accelerator Diagnostic Tools for the MAX IV Storage Rings

In this paper, beam diagnostic and monitoring tools developed by the MAX IV Operations Group are discussed. In particular, new beam position monitoring and accelerator tunes visualization software tools, as well as tools that directly influence the beam quality and stability are introduced. An availability and downtime monitoring application is also presented.

Optimization of the extraordinary magnetoresistance in semiconductor-metal hybrid structures for magnetic-field sensor applications

Semiconductor-metal hybrid structures can exhibit a very large geometrical magnetoresistance effect, the so-called extraordinary magnetoresistance (EMR) effect. In this paper, we analyze this effect by means of a model based on the finite element method and compare our results with experimental data. In particular, we investigate the important effect of the contact resistance $ρ_c$ between the semiconductor and the metal on the EMR effect. Introducing a realistic $ρ_c=3.5\times 10^{-7} Ω{\rm cm}^2$ in our model we find that at room temperature this reduces the EMR by 30% if compared to an analysis where $ρ_c$ is not considered.
